The Procedure: What Happens During Botox Injections?
The Botox procedure is relatively quick and straightforward. During the treatment, small injections of botulinum toxin are administered into targeted areas of the face. The Botox works by temporarily blocking the nerve signals that cause muscles to contract, thus relaxing the muscles responsible for wrinkles. Depending on the areas treated, the procedure may take anywhere from 10 to 30 minutes. Most patients experience only minimal discomfort, often described as a slight pinching sensation.
Immediately After Botox Treatment:
After your Botox injections, you may notice some redness or swelling at the injection sites, but these side effects are usually temporary and should resolve within a few hours. You will be able to return to your normal activities immediately after the treatment. However, it’s important to avoid rubbing or massaging the treated areas, as this can cause the Botox to spread to unintended areas. You should also refrain from lying down for a few hours to help the Botox settle properly.
What to Expect in the Days Following Botox:
The full effects of Botox may take a few days to become visible, as it typically takes 3 to 7 days for the toxin to work and smooth out the wrinkles. During this time, you may experience slight bruising or swelling in the treated areas, which should subside quickly. It is important to follow any post-treatment instructions provided by your professional, such as avoiding strenuous exercise or exposure to extreme heat, to ensure the best possible outcome.
Possible Side Effects and Risks:
While Botox is generally considered safe, there are potential side effects that you should be aware of. Some people may experience mild headaches, temporary bruising, or a sensation of tightness in the treated area. In rare cases, patients may experience more serious side effects, such as drooping eyelids or difficulty swallowing. If you experience any concerning symptoms, it’s important to contact your professional immediately.
Long-Term Results and Maintenance:
The results of Botox are not permanent, and the effects typically last between 3 to 6 months, depending on the individual and the areas treated. Over time, the treated muscles will gradually regain their ability to contract, and wrinkles may begin to reappear. To maintain the smooth, youthful look, regular touch-up treatments will be necessary. Many patients choose to return for follow-up injections every 3 to 4 months to keep their results looking fresh and natural.
